A Gastroenterology Physician at Palestine Regional Medical Center will lead the GI service line, providing endoscopic procedures and care primarily for adult and geriatric patients. This hospital-employed role involves collaborative work with general surgeons, with a call schedule of 10 days per month and dedicated clinic and surgery days. The position offers a generous compensation package with benefits including bonuses, relocation, and student loan repayment assistance, ideal for those seeking to practice in a rural community.
Palestine Regional Medical Center, located just 45 minutes from Tyler in East Texas, is seeking a GI physician to work collaboratively with the current general surgeons and assist with reestablishing our GI service line. The incoming GI will be the primary provider for scopes within the community, and will be taking over for a physician retiring in April 2025.
